2016-12-08 52 views
-3

我開發了一個應用程序,它會在應用程序打開時自動創建hotsopt 該應用程序在Android 5.1及更低版本中正常工作,當我試圖在Android 6.1版本中安裝應用程序時,應用程序未顯示權限需要和安裝應用程序後,應用程序無法打開。如何在Android 5.1高版本中使用WRITE_SETTINGS?

回答

0

您將需要請求所需的運行權限

僅供參考 How to change denied/granted permission in Android M?

https://developer.android.com/training/permissions/requesting.html

期初的Android 6.0(API等級23),用戶授予權限,而應用程序應用程序正在運行,而不是當他們安裝應用程序。此方法簡化了應用程序安裝過程,因爲用戶在安裝或更新應用程序時無需授予權限。它還使用戶可以更好地控制應用程序的功能;例如,用戶可以選擇給相機應用程序訪問相機,但不能訪問設備位置。用戶可以隨時撤銷權限,只需轉到應用的「設置」屏幕即可。

相關問題